Born in the USA

By the way: I'm American. American, American, American. True, the Guardian is British. But I am American. Is that so hard to figure out?

You might think that some reader/commenter offended by something I wrote would think, "Who is this jerk?" And that asking that question, a question so easily answerable these days, would lead them to their nearest search engine, where, in about five seconds, they would find that by Googling my name the first thing that comes up is my Wikipedia entry, the first sentence of which is: "Michael Tomasky is a liberal American columnist, journalist and author." Accurate in every particular.

So disagree with me all you want; they're both free countries. But all who make comments about my bad teeth and evil foreign socialistic ways are really just showing how lazy and stupid you are. So you see, I don't sneer at people like Sarah Palin from a snobby foreigner's perspective. I abhor everything about her as a red-blooded and patriotic American. She wouldn't know the actual meaning of the phrase, the actual responsibilities of genuine patriotism, in a million years.
